Appeal from the Iowa District Court for Black Hawk County, David F. Staudt, Judge. AFFIRMED. Considered by Mullins, P.J., Schumacher, J., and Gamble, S.J. Opinion by Gamble, S.J. (5 pages)
A mother appeals the termination of her parental rights. She argues termination was not in the children’s best interests and the court should have instead established guardianships for the children. OPINION HOLDS: Termination—not the establishment of guardianships—was in the children’s best interests.
